WebbOfficial Of Mice & Men YouTube Channel WebbOF MICE AND MEN Born in Salinas, California, in 1902, John Steinbeck grew up in a fertile agricultural valley about twenty-five miles from the Pacific Coast—and both valley and coast would serve as settings for some of his best fiction.
